What security features should I look for when choosing a hardware crypto wallet?

- JeyaDec 26, 2020 · 5 years agoOne of the most important security features to look for when choosing a hardware crypto wallet is the presence of a secure element. A secure element is a dedicated chip that stores and protects your private keys, ensuring that they cannot be accessed by any external software or hardware. This provides an extra layer of protection against hacking and unauthorized access. Another important security feature is the ability to set up a strong PIN or password. This helps prevent unauthorized access to your wallet in case it gets lost or stolen. It is recommended to choose a PIN or password that is unique and not easily guessable. Additionally, it is crucial to choose a hardware wallet that supports multi-factor authentication (MFA). MFA adds an extra layer of security by requiring multiple forms of verification, such as a fingerprint or a one-time password, to access your wallet. Lastly, consider the reputation and track record of the hardware wallet manufacturer. Look for wallets from reputable companies that have a history of providing secure and reliable products. Remember, the security of your cryptocurrency holdings is of utmost importance, so it's worth investing in a hardware wallet that offers robust security features.
